#4b95e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b95e5 is composed of 29.4% red, 58.4%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.2% cyan, 34.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 211.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 59.6%. #4b95e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#002bcb.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4b95e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b95e5 has RGB values of R:75, G:149,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 4953573.

Shades and Tints of #4b95e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010509 is the darkest color, while #f6f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b95e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#92989e is the less saturated color, while #3394fd is the most saturated one.
